General Comments The book isn't so much a travel guide as a humourous look at different sides of Ireland as seen through the witty eyes and ears of the late Pete. I especially enjoyed the part when he visits Lough Derg, having been there twice myself! I thoroughly recommend Pete's books to anyone with a sense of humour. The world is a sadder place without him.
